About Bosham Hoe

Bosham Hoe is a picturesque hamlet and private estate located along the shores of Chichester Harbour in West Sussex, approximately two kilometres south of the village of Bosham. Its scenic coastal setting may influence planning applications in the area, particularly those related to residential development and environmental considerations.

Ecology & Nature Designations

The area around Bosham Hoe includes 1 Sites of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I): Chichester Harbour SSSI; 6 Ancient Woodland sites; 1 Areas of Outstanding Natural Beauty (AONB): Chichester Harbour; 1 Special Areas of Conservation (SAC): Solent Maritime; 1 Special Protection Areas (SPA): Chichester and Langstone Harbours; 1 Ramsar Wetland Sites: Chichester and Langstone Harbours.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.
